这项研究揭示了KAT7蛋白通过表观遗传机制驱动阿尔茨海默病(AD)病理进程的新机理。研究发现,在患者及模型小鼠的小胶质细胞中,KAT7表达显著升高,并通过增强H3K14ac乙酰化水平激活Cmpk2基因的转录。这一过程加速了线粒体DNA(mtDNA)的合成与释放,进而触发cGAS-STING等免疫通路,维持神经炎症环境。实验证明,特异性剔除小胶质细胞中的Kat7或使用小分子抑制剂WM-3835,能有效减少β-淀粉样蛋白(Aβ)沉积。此外,抑制该靶点还成功修复了小鼠的突触可塑性,并显著改善了其认知障碍。该发现为针对表观遗传-线粒体免疫轴开发阿尔茨海默病新疗法提供了重要依据。References:Liu Y, Ye Y, Fan M, et al. Epigenetic control of microglial mitochondrial immunity by KAT7 drives Alzheimer’s disease pathogenesis[J]. Neuron, 2026.前往小宇宙评论区与主播互动
